Output ec87899aed3778ba2bb8665ef769a9071d59ed7a4736b0d246dea6bfaecec724:0

value
40109
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0f95033cbb71407c5f4f366c4e47b56b2a65f481 OP_EQUALVERIFY OP_CHECKSIG
address
12RPeTYGuUDsKoyNa7DsU2m3hHrKhSJQeB
transaction
ec87899aed3778ba2bb8665ef769a9071d59ed7a4736b0d246dea6bfaecec724
confirmations
248551
spent
true